PATIENTS' RIGHTS ADVOCACY PROGRAM

The Patients' Rights Advocacy Program of Sonoma County (PRA) works to ensure that people with mental illness receive quality treatment from facilities and providers of mental health treatment and in compliance with the codes and regulations governing their treatment. Our program is expanding, and we are currently recruiting for one Patients' Rights Advocate. This position will be based in Santa Rosa, CA.

Advocates protect the rights of individuals receiving mental health treatment in Sonoma County by: informing patients about their rights; responding to complaints; conducting investigations; monitoring facilities for statutory compliance with laws governing mental health treatment; representing patients during hearings; and educating facility employees, family members and the general public on laws governing patients' rights.

TYPICA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Provide representation to patients residing in LPS-designated facilities county-wide
  • Provide representation to patients/residents in certification review hearings (for people facing up to 14 days involuntary detention) and in capacity hearings (for those facing involuntary treatment with psychotropic medications)
  • Provide support to adolescents in the Independent Clinical Review process
  • Conducts interviews in preparation for hearings
  • Completes thorough and timely documentation of all assigned hearings
  • Investigate allegations of rights violations, including possible abuse or neglect
